Delicious Santa Fe Chicken on a Plate

Santa Fe Chicken: Spice Up Your Dinner Routine Tonight!


  • Author: Eleanor
  • Total Time: 50
  • Yield: 4 servings

Description

Santa Fe Chicken is a delicious and easy-to-make dish packed with southwestern flavors. Tender chicken breasts are topped with a zesty mixture of Ro-tel tomatoes, black beans, and corn, all smothered in a gooey cheese blend.


Ingredients

Chicken breasts

Garlic powder

Chili powder

Ro-tel diced tomatoes and green chilies

Black beans

Corn

Smoked paprika

Mexican cheese blend

Fresh cilantro


Instructions

  •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• Cut the chicken breasts in half lengthwise and season both sides with garlic powder, chili powder, and smoked paprika.
  • In a baking dish, layer the seasoned chicken and top with Ro-tel tomatoes and green chilies, black beans, corn, and a generous amount of Mexican cheese blend.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through and the cheese is melted and bubbly.
  • Remove from the oven, sprinkle fresh cilantro on top, and serve hot.

Notes

Feel free to customize the dish by adding more veggies or spice level according to your preference.
